ardupilot/libraries
Andrew Tridgell 54562b0b9a AP_Compass: prevent bad initial values from affecting HMC5883 calibration
the first couple of values after we enter strap mode may be low, but
just above our 0.7 threshold. We now discard the first two values to
prevent these affecting the average.

Also added some commented out debug code and a comment on the scaling
of the calibration code
2014-01-22 17:15:34 +11:00
..
AC_Fence Fence: parameter display name fix 2013-11-26 22:18:05 +09:00
AC_PID AC_PID: fixed indent-tabs-mode 2013-05-30 09:54:53 +10:00
AC_Sprayer AC_Sprayer: fixed example build 2013-12-17 11:51:37 +11:00
AC_WPNav AC_WPNav: accessor for loiter speed 2014-01-15 15:22:30 +09:00
AP_ADC AP_ADC: updates for AP_HAL::MemberProc 2013-09-30 21:06:42 +10:00
AP_ADC_AnalogSource AP_ADC_AnalogSource: fixed APM1 build 2013-09-12 13:28:11 +10:00
AP_AHRS AP_AHRS & AP_Math: fixed bug in use of AHRS_TRIM parameters 2014-01-19 07:19:43 +11:00
AP_Airspeed AP_Airspeed: avoid a warning 2013-12-11 17:29:27 +11:00
AP_Arming AP_Arming: param doc fixes 2014-01-10 10:40:53 +09:00
AP_Baro AP_Baro: use HAL_CPU_CLASS in baro driver 2013-12-31 10:28:37 +11:00
AP_BattMonitor BattMonitor: add @Increment to CAPACITY description 2013-10-29 11:23:27 +09:00
AP_BoardConfig AP_BoardConfig: board specific config library 2014-01-20 17:06:28 +11:00
AP_Buffer AP_Buffer: remove header/source separation to allow arbitrary template 2013-10-27 13:41:43 +09:00
AP_Camera AP_Camera: updates for relay API change 2014-01-20 17:06:29 +11:00
AP_Common AP_Common: added product ID for L3G4200D 2013-10-08 11:50:53 +11:00
AP_Compass AP_Compass: prevent bad initial values from affecting HMC5883 calibration 2014-01-22 17:15:34 +11:00
AP_Curve AP_Curve: fixed indent-tabs-mode 2013-05-30 09:54:53 +10:00
AP_Declination libraries: update license header to GPLv3 2013-08-30 13:01:39 +10:00
AP_EPM AP_EPM: EPM cargo gripper library 2013-12-17 15:36:39 +09:00
AP_GPS AP_GPS: Improved accuracy of NMEA driver 2014-01-13 09:58:30 +11:00
AP_HAL AP_HAL: removed unused enable_mask and disable_mask functions 2014-01-16 17:16:17 +11:00
AP_HAL_AVR HAL_AVR: fixed build 2014-01-17 15:00:20 +11:00
AP_HAL_AVR_SITL AP_HAL: removed unused enable_mask and disable_mask functions 2014-01-16 17:16:17 +11:00
AP_HAL_Empty AP_HAL: removed unused enable_mask and disable_mask functions 2014-01-16 17:16:17 +11:00
AP_HAL_FLYMAPLE AP_HAL: removed unused enable_mask and disable_mask functions 2014-01-16 17:16:17 +11:00
AP_HAL_Linux AP_HAL: removed unused enable_mask and disable_mask functions 2014-01-16 17:16:17 +11:00
AP_HAL_PX4 HAL_PX4: enable the FMU PWM pins to be used as GPIO when needed 2014-01-20 17:06:28 +11:00
AP_InertialNav AP_InertialNav: fixed example build 2013-12-17 11:51:37 +11:00
AP_InertialSensor Param doc typo 2014-01-18 10:18:58 +09:00
AP_L1_Control AP_L1_Control: fixed switchover from loiter capture to circling 2013-11-09 15:52:11 +11:00
AP_Limits AP_Limits: fix for new AP_Math API 2013-08-05 10:23:57 +10:00
AP_Math AP_AHRS & AP_Math: fixed bug in use of AHRS_TRIM parameters 2014-01-19 07:19:43 +11:00
AP_Menu AP_Menu: fixed double display of prompt 2013-11-06 10:49:47 +11:00
AP_Motors TradHeli: Minor change to two param defaults 2014-01-10 10:52:17 +09:00
AP_Mount Plane: Fix parameter documentation 2014-01-09 14:02:21 +09:00
AP_Navigation AP_L1_Control: added lateral acceleration interface 2013-08-12 13:38:38 +10:00
AP_Notify AP_Notify: external LEDs blink while initialising 2014-01-13 23:31:32 +09:00
AP_OpticalFlow OptFlow: update example sketch to work with shrunken library 2014-01-09 12:31:51 +09:00
AP_Param AP_Param: Fix compiler warning on Flymaple 2013-09-23 18:10:21 +10:00
AP_PerfMon Perfmon: fixes to work with HAL 2013-10-13 11:02:49 +09:00
AP_Progmem AP_Progmem: only AVR uses progmem 2013-09-28 21:24:02 +10:00
AP_RangeFinder RangeFinder: reduce PulsedLight max distance 2013-12-03 20:26:23 +09:00
AP_RCMapper AP_RCMapper: improved docs for RCMAP_* 2013-06-03 16:28:05 +10:00
AP_Relay AP_Relay: added enabled() API 2014-01-20 17:06:29 +11:00
AP_Scheduler AP_Scheduler: fixed SCHED_DEBUG docs 2013-10-13 21:41:01 +11:00
AP_ServoRelayEvents AP_ServoRelayEvents: library for handling servo and relay events 2014-01-20 17:06:29 +11:00
AP_SpdHgtControl AP_SpdHgtControl: added FightStage parameter to update_pitch_throttle() 2013-10-12 13:12:16 +11:00
AP_TECS AP_TECS : Reduce tendency to overspeed during climbout 2013-12-20 09:43:04 +11:00
AP_Vehicle AP_Vehicle: added new header for parameters in multiple libraries 2013-09-13 11:43:59 +10:00
APM_Control AP_Arming: param doc fixes 2014-01-10 10:40:53 +09:00
APM_OBC libraries: update license header to GPLv3 2013-08-30 13:01:39 +10:00
APM_PI APM_PI: fixed indent-tabs-mode 2013-05-30 09:54:53 +10:00
DataFlash DataFlash: reset write log on new log 2014-01-14 14:28:56 +11:00
doc Checking these in makes the libraries too bulky. We need to host them somewhere. 2011-01-04 06:22:02 +00:00
Filter Filter: add consts 2013-10-27 13:39:28 +09:00
GCS_Console GCS_Console: don't build this example 2013-10-10 09:54:20 +11:00
GCS_MAVLink GCS_MAVLink: support LOG_REQUEST_END 2014-01-14 13:51:20 +11:00
PID PID: fixed example build 2013-09-24 11:57:21 +10:00
RC_Channel RC_Channel: added disable_out() method 2013-12-20 11:58:53 +11:00
SITL SITL: added SIM_RC_FAIL 2013-12-20 09:43:04 +11:00